MiFID II requires investment firms to demonstrate best execution on every client order. Without automated monitoring, compliance teams lack real-time visibility into price deviation, execution speed, and slippage patterns, making it difficult to prove compliance during regulatory reviews. Finkit Best Execution automates the entire process with a deal-based architecture that works consistently regardless of deal entry source and platform type, giving compliance teams full visibility across every instrument, client segment, and time period.

Key Capabilities
- Real-Time Dashboard
Live KPI cards, breach indicators, and benchmark comparisons give compliance teams an at-a-glance view of execution quality across all instruments and client segments. - Price Deviation Monitoring
Compare internal execution prices against LP prices in real time. Configurable breach thresholds flag trades where price deviation exceeds your compliance parameters. - Execution Speed Analysis
Detect slow executions and track per-trade latency. Identify patterns in execution delays that could indicate infrastructure or routing issues. - Slippage Analysis
Track positive and negative slippage on every trade, calculate the asymmetry ratio, and compute Volume-Weighted Average Slippage (VWAS) in pips with cumulative tracking in reporting currency (EUR). - Customizable Alert Profiles
Define clear breach thresholds for slippage, price deviation, and execution speed to enable effective monitoring and provide robust evidence for auditors and regulators. - MiFID II Client Classification
Apply Retail and Professional client classification filters globally across the dashboard. Analyze execution quality separately by client segment as required by MiFID II.
